You should be able to see both the beverage package and Internet on the website. Go to Manage Your Reservation and on look under Order History; both should show there. We also book with a TA and prepaid gratuities and OBC never show on-line, but have always received them.

 

You can ask your TA to send you the Celebrity Booking Confirmation-Guest Copy. This will show you what is in the Celebrity system. Our TA routinely sends us this when we book but others don't.

We booked through a Canadian TA, and at the time we had the option of either 'Go Better', which would have been included in the price shown, provided you selected an outside cabin or better, and allowed you to select 2 of the perks; or we had the option to pay an additional $50 pp per day to get the 'Go Best', which included all 4 perks plus the upgrade to the Premium drinks package from the Classic. We were already getting such a good deal on the price for a Veranda that paying the additional for all 4 perks made the most sense for us. We did not have to book a suite, but we did do a small upgrade to a 1B balcony (I believe the original pricing was for a 2B, so we went from a deck 6 cabin to a deck 9 cabin).

 

It seemed the offer was only there for a short time, because by the time we checked the site again the following week the base price had gone up by quite a bit, and then by the next week they were no longer offering it on their site, so likely had sold their allotment of cabins.

On the confirmation, sometimes the perks don't show up under promotions applied, but they show up under the booking charges....this is when you are booked into a group at a special group rate that doesn't include perks, and then the agent calls Celebrity to have the current perks applied to the reservation.

 

As long as all of your perks show up somewhere on the Celebrity confirmation, you're all set. Sometimes they are in code though. :D
